Protecting the Internet as a Public CommonsIntroduction by David D. ClarkWhat are the Consequences of Being Disconnected in a Broadband-Connected World? by John B. HorriganA Contextual Approach to Privacy Online by Helen NissenbaumOnline Trust, Trustworthiness, or Assurance? by Coye CheshireSafety in Cyberspace by Vinton G. CerfDoctrine for Cybersecurity by Deirdre K. Mulligan and Fred B. SchneiderReconceptualizing the Role of Security User by L. Jean CampResisting Political Fragmentation on the Internet by R. Kelly Garrett and Paul ResnickWho Speaks? Citizen Political Voice on the Internet Commons by Kay Lehman Schlozman, Sidney Verba, and Henry E. BradyProsocial Behavior on the Net by Lee SproullWikiLeaks and the PROTECT-IP A New Public-Private Threat to the Internet Commons by Yochai BenklerpoetryPoems by Michael Longley
